Akiba's Beat PS Vita Game Delayed to April 27

posted on by Karen Ressler

Game developer Acquire announced on Tuesday that it has delayed the PlayStation Vita release date of Akiba's Beat from March 16 to April 27 in order to improve the quality. The company apologized and thanked customers for their understanding and patronage.

The game shipped in Japan for PlayStation 4 on December 15 after a delay from fall 2016.

XSEED Games plans to release the game with English and Japanese audio tracks in North America in the first quarter of 2017, after a delay from its original winter release schedule. Players who preorder the game will receive a 3.5" plushie of the game's mascot character Pinkun. PQube will release the game in Europe this spring, and offer a limited edition for both PS4 and PS Vita with a bag, a soundtrack CD, an artbook, and a Pinkun plush.

The game is a successor to the Akiba's Trip series of games, but is the first "action RPG" in the series. XSEED Games released the second game in the series as Akiba's Trip: Undead & Undressed, also with dual audio.
